you can reuse those spark plugs you know. just take a lighter to the tip and clean it off w/ a brass brush or toothbrush or something.
also, if you're plug is wet and black after an idle or low throttle then it's not your main jet that's reading rich, it's your pilot jet. try turning your air screw out 1 turn. actually, turn it in and count how many turns it takes to seat lightly. that will tell you where it's set at now. then turn it out 1 turn past where it was.
even w/ the airbox lid off, the idle circuit will still be rich unless you adjust the air screw.
also, if you do need to rejet the main jet, you will probably have 4 phillips head bolts under the bowl. this will pull off the bowl and you can get to the main and idle jets.
